TORVIEW HOUSE, pet friendly, with open fire in Peebles

This spacious detached cottage rests in Lyne Station near Peebles, Scotland and can sleep twelve people in six bedrooms.

Torview House is a magnificent ground-floor cottage that can be found nestled in Lyne Station near Peebles, Scotland. Home to six bedrooms including two king-size bedrooms, two doubles and two twins. Four of the bedrooms are served by their very own en-suites, whilst the other two bedrooms are served by a family bathroom and a shower room. The interior is complete with a kitchen/dining room and a sitting room with an open-fire. Outside there is an enclosed lawned garden and ample off-road parking. Torview House is a fabulous setting for a large family getaway to Scotland.

Amenities: Oil central heating with open-fire. Electric oven and hobs, dishwasher, washing machine, wine cooler, TVs and WiFi. Fuel, power and starter pack for fire inc. in rent. Bed linen and towels inc. in rent. Highchair and travel cot available upon request. Ample off-road parking. Enclosed garden with lawned area. Two well-behaved pets welcome (no puppies). Sorry, no smoking. Shop 3.3 miles, pub 3.4 miles. Note: The owners live on site in an adjoining private part of the house. Note: Please keep dogs on a lead when outside the property due to open fields

Town: The Royal Burgh of Peebles county town is a bustling former market town exuding history and charm. Resting on the River Tweed and Eddleston Waters, this idyllic community is perfect for all types of holidays to the vibrant country of Scotland. The country’s capital, Edinburgh can be reached within a short drive and split into both the old and new town, filled with beautiful architecture and an abundance of attractions telling of the rich and colourful history. Galashiels and Moffat sit just a stones throw away, whilst further afield Dunbar and North Berwick offer great days by the coast.
